Hybrid Turbocharger for Marine Engines - Market Size

The global market for Hybrid Turbocharger for Marine Engines was estimated to be worth US$ 546 million in 2023 and is forecast to a readjusted size of US$ 809 million by 2030 with a CAGR of 4.2% during the forecast period 2024-2030

Hybrid Turbocharger for Marine Engines - Market

Hybrid Turbocharger for Marine Engines - Market

Marine turbochargers refer to the add-on mechanical equipment that is utilized for facilitating enhanced combustion in marine engines. Turbochargers in marine engines are known to contribute more than 75% power of the engine. Marine hybrid turbocharger assist in alleviating harmful emissions from the ship along with reducing consumption and operating costs.
